dc.description.abstract | Homecoming Week kicked-off with a concert by Peter Frampton. Parking problems were reduced with the opening of the M-1 (Wick Avenue) parking deck, though a student poll showed continued dissatisfaction with campus parking conditions. The dean of engineering predicted a demand for engineers. A new athletics logo was designed. Student Council shifted duties. A public relations campaign was started by Student Council. | en_US |
